金海:虚拟化细粒度决定云计算灵活性

简介: 本文讲的是金海:虚拟化细粒度决定云计算灵活性,【编者按】英特尔中国大学峰会(ICAF)始办于2003年,至今已经是第七届。峰会规模从创办之初的18所学府(科研机构),增长到目前的100余家,对国内高等教育与产业合作起到了极大的促进作用。

本文讲的是金海:虚拟化细粒度决定云计算灵活性,【编者按】英特尔中国大学峰会(ICAF)始办于2003年,至今已经是第七届。峰会规模从创办之初的18所学府(科研机构),增长到目前的100余家,对国内高等教育与产业合作起到了极大的促进作用。其中,2005年英特尔与浙江大学共同建立了嵌入式技术中心,次年既有超过1000名老师、10000名学生、372所大学参加了英特尔的嵌入式课程培训。而随着近年来多核技术的发展,ICAF峰会重心也将人才培养和关注技术转移到了多核领域。

    IT168服务器频道记者将第一时间现场发回相关报道。

    【IT168 现场报道】8月24日,2009英特尔中国大学峰会在广西北海隆重召开。本次会议总结了英特尔在多核与嵌入式领域的技术成就以及未来的发展方向,并结合中国科研、政府以及产业发展与来自各大科研院所、高等学府和政府相关部门进行了交流。教育部领导以及来自100多所高校的专家学者、英特尔全球及中国的多位高层主管、技术专家以及大学合作团队出席了本次会议。

    "桌面虚拟化领域我们站在最前沿"

    华中科技大学金海教授表示,目前他所做的主要是针对桌面虚拟化方面的研究。而众所周之,桌面虚拟化,前端系统几乎不承载任何应用,而所有应用都跑在后台服务器端,因此动态分配应用、后台服务器之间的计算资源调整就成了研究重点--尤其是后端虚拟平台算法的优化。

    据了解,在与英特尔的合作中,金海教授领导的研究团队从服务器的执行效率出发,优化虚拟化资源的分配算法以及与硬件的接洽--如虚拟机之间应用的迁移,以往两个或多个虚拟机是需要通过Domain0进行通讯的,无形中使通讯出现了瓶颈,而金海教授的研究就一举解决了这个问题,使得虚拟机之间可以点对点的直接进行迁移。

    金海教授表示,与目前思杰、Vmware的桌面虚拟化技术相比,本次与英特尔合作的科研成果明显效率要高出很多,也体现了我们在虚拟化领域的前瞻性。他说:"我们研究算法并不只是达到国际先进水平,而是要瞄准更先进的方向,甚至是超过他们。"


    虚拟化的细粒度决定云计算灵活度

    金海教授表示,他的研究重点是放在虚拟化的细粒度方面。据介绍,在最早的任务调度模型中,一个新来的计算任务需要搜寻可运行的环境(硬件),如果没有可运行环境,则无法做运算--于是就会有停止响应的情况出现。而利用虚拟化技术,可以在整合所有计算资源之后做出一定程度的预留--用来根据新任务的需求实时部署虚拟化环境。而这种资源化境的划分越细越好,越细就越能灵活的根据应用来划分,这样既不会有多余的计算资源浪费在一个任务上,也可以动态部署新的任务所需要的环境。金海教授的研究成果已经可以做到以核心为资源单位按需调用和部署虚拟化环境。

    金海教授举例说了两种调度方式:一是将任务平均分配到各个不同CPU内核中,这样做的好处是不会带来CPU内部的资源竞争,而缺点是会有较高的功耗;另一种方法是将计算任务分配到几个CPU中(满载),这样的好处是功耗降低,但是CPU本身由于资源竞争,效率就要低一些。因此可以看出以内核为单位对计算任务的动态分配,决定着宏观层面的效率以及功耗问题,这个简单例子也说明了虚拟化细粒度研究和调用的重要性。


    云计算=网格计算+虚拟化+SaaS 关键还是模式转化

    金海教授认为,"云计算=网格计算+虚拟化+SaaS(Web 2.0)"。他表示,云计算在基础架构层面类似网格,但本质区别在于底层采用了虚拟化技术,而网格的计算任务分配是整体调度策略。他表示,虽然云计算呈现在用户面前的是SaaS、PaaS等服务形态,但与网格相比,云计算并没有实质性的突破--它更多的是一种模式的演变。

    据金海教授介绍,目前针对云计算谈的最多的是两方面的内容,其中之一就是云计算运营模式的不同。"如果把网格计算比作是共产主义的话--即所有运算资源大家共享,大家都是这些资源的拥有者。那么云计算就是社会主义形态--不论是私有云(某一家企业私有)还是公有云(某一家企业所提供服务),他们不变的是都被一个共同的拥有者占据。这就导致云计算相比网格计算,其协作性更好把控--网格计算是靠协议来约束,而云计算由于单独提供服务,因而可以用按需付费来量化服务标准,完成资源共享的商业转化。"

    金海教授认为,随着云计算时代的到来,未来的服务器端会越来越强,而移动设备则会越来越注重低功耗以及强大的集成性--使得对云端各种服务的调用变得轻松自如。

    金海教授简介

    金海先生是中国华中科技大学(HUST)计算机科学与工程系的教授,现任华中科技大学计算机科学与技术学院院长。现任IEEE 高级会员、ACM 会员,和网络论坛指导委员会(GFSG)委员,中国教育科研网格(ChinaGrid)计划的首席科学家。他专注的研究领域包括计算机架构、虚拟化技术、集群计算和网格计算、对等计算,网络存储网络安全等。


原文发布时间为:2009-08-25
本文作者:IT168 孟庆
本文来自云栖社区合作伙伴IT168,了解相关信息可以关注IT168。
原文标题:金海:虚拟化细粒度决定云计算灵活性
目录
相关文章
|
10月前
|
存储 安全 虚拟化
全面解析服务器虚拟化:云计算时代的核心技术架构
服务器虚拟化是云计算的核心技术,通过资源池化提升IT效率。本文详解其原理、部署优势及在数字化转型中的关键作用,涵盖技术架构、应用场景与选型指南,助力企业构建高效灵活的云环境。
901 0
|
安全 大数据 虚拟化
随着云计算和大数据技术的发展,Hyper-V在虚拟化领域的地位日益凸显
随着云计算和大数据技术的发展,Hyper-V在虚拟化领域的地位日益凸显。作为Windows Server的核心组件,Hyper-V具备卓越的技术性能,支持高可用性、动态迁移等功能,确保虚拟机稳定高效运行。它与Windows深度集成,管理便捷,支持远程管理和自动化部署,降低管理成本。内置防火墙、RBAC等安全功能,提供全方位安全保障。作为内置组件,Hyper-V无需额外购买软件,降低成本。其广泛的生态系统支持和持续增长的市场需求,使其成为企业虚拟化解决方案的首选。
|
存储 分布式计算 分布式数据库
云计算和虚拟化技术
云计算是指把计算资源、存储资源、网络资源、应用软件等集合起来,采用虚拟化技术,将这些资源池化,组成资源共享池,共享池即是“云”。
520 65
|
存储 边缘计算 资源调度
云计算与虚拟化是什么关系
云计算与虚拟化是什么关系
613 2
|
存储 边缘计算 大数据
云计算和虚拟化有什么区别
云计算和虚拟化有什么区别
1312 1
|
存储 Kubernetes 虚拟化
计算机必背单词——云计算和虚拟化
本文介绍了程序员需要掌握的云计算和虚拟化相关技术词汇,包括AWS、Azure、GCP等云服务平台,Docker、Kubernetes等容器技术,以及IaaS、PaaS、SaaS等云服务模型。通过学习这些词汇,希望能拓宽读者的知识面并加深对相关概念的理解。
404 0
|
安全 Devops 虚拟化
【专栏】虚拟化技术与云计算平台 OpenStack:硬件虚拟化、操作系统级虚拟化和容器化
【4月更文挑战第28天】本文探讨虚拟化技术原理,如硬件虚拟化、操作系统级虚拟化和容器化,以及开源云计算平台OpenStack如何利用这些技术提供优势。OpenStack支持多种虚拟化技术,具备开源灵活性、多租户架构、可扩展性、插件式设计和成本效益。未来,OpenStack将在容器化、DevOps、跨云策略和安全合规性方面发挥更大作用,助力企业数字化转型。
1164 4
|
存储 缓存 固态存储
云计算基础-存储虚拟化(深信服aSAN分布式存储)
每秒钟的IOPS数,该指标主要用于评价小块IO性能,体现存储系统的IO延时能力和并发能力。业界一般默认IOPS指的是4K块大小的IO性能,该值越大说明性能越好。
559 1
|
存储 边缘计算 监控
探索未来科技趋势:虚拟化技术与云计算平台OpenStack的概念与实践
在迅猛发展的信息技术时代,企业和组织对于高效、可扩展的计算资源需求日益增长。虚拟化技术和云计算平台OpenStack应运而生,为企业提供了一种灵活、可靠的解决方案。本文将深入探讨虚拟化技术与OpenStack的概念和实践,展示它们在现代科技领域中的重要性和应用前景。
526 3
|
存储 监控 搜索推荐
构建无边界的数字未来:虚拟化技术与云计算平台OpenStack的概念与实践
在当今数字化时代,虚拟化技术和云计算平台已经成为企业和组织实现数字化转型的关键驱动力。本文将介绍虚拟化技术的概念和作用,并重点探讨了开源云计算平台OpenStack在实践中的应用和优势。通过深入了解虚拟化技术和OpenStack平台,读者将能够更好地理解如何利用这些技术构建无边界的数字化未来。

热门文章

最新文章